How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Northwest Gresham?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Northwest Gresham Studio Apartments | $1,346 | $1,020 | $1,545 |
| Northwest Gresham 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,524 | $985 | $3,273 |
Northwest Gresham 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,703 | $1,045 | $3,185 |
| Northwest Gresham 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,035 | $1,470 | $2,550 |
| Northwest Gresham 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,532 | $2,532 | $2,532 |
